| Live in Gdansk - Released in mid-September Live album cover"David's next release will be a live album, entitled Live In Gdańsk, recorded in Poland at his August 2006 concert. It is still a work in progress, with many more elements to be added, but we can at least say that it will be released in mid-September this year via EMI Records in Europe and Sony BMG Records in the rest of the world." "The last concert on David's 2006 Summer Tour was held in front of 50,000 people at the shipyards in Gdańsk, Poland, at the request of the Gdańsk Foundation. The creation of the Solidarity movement, after Lech Walesa's sacking from the shipyards, led directly to the dismantling of the Soviet Union's control over the former Eastern Bloc, and to the reunification of Germany. The concert was the only occasion on which David performed the tour material with an orchestra, using the 40-strong string section of the Polish Baltic Philharmonic Orchestra, conducted by Zbigniew Preisner, who was responsible for the On An Island album's orchestral arrangements." http://blog.davidgilmour.com/2008/05...lbum-cove.html http://www.brain-damage.co.uk/latest...-revealed.html Setlist show: Part 1: On an Island (full album) (Great Gig in the Sky) (at the Paris L'Olympia only) Part 2: Shine On You Crazy Diamond (Wot's...
